What to add to pea protein to make it taste better?
If you try pea protein and aren’t digging it, the easiest thing to do is combine it with other ingredients to mask the taste. Mix it with almond or coconut milk instead of water, and add fresh or frozen fruit to it in a blender, or nut butter.
How do you sweeten protein powder?
Use a small amount of natural sweetener—such as honey, agave, or pure maple syrup—to greatly improve the taste of your shake. You can also rely on fruit—such as mashed bananas, mashed berries, or pure fruit juice—to give your shake a naturally sweet flavor upgrade.
How do you make unflavored protein powder taste like vanilla?
Use extracts to flavor a plain protein powder drink. Squeeze one or two drops of almond, vanilla or peppermint extract into the drink for a quick, easy flavor boost. Flavor just the protein powder by adding a drop of the extract to three or four scoops of the powder and shaking it to combine.

How many pea protein shakes a day?
How Much Is Usually Taken by Athletes? A typical serving of pea protein powder is 30 grams, with 25 grams of protein. Athletes usually use one serving per day but may take as many as three servings per day, depending on their training level and the protein content of the rest of their diet.
Is pea protein powder inflammatory?
Pea protein contains purines, which can affect people who suffer from gout, since purine breaks down into uric acid that forms crystals in the joints and can cause inflammation and pain.
